Citigroup Inc. vs ThredUp Inc — how do they compare? Citigroup Inc. trades at $137.58 (market cap $227.75B), while ThredUp Inc trades at $3.09 (market cap $415.01M). The key difference: Citigroup Inc. is far larger — about 548.8× ThredUp Inc's market cap, and Citigroup Inc. pays a 1.97% dividend while ThredUp Inc pays none. Citigroup Inc.

Citigroup (C) trades at $137.93, up 2.0% with a bullish technical signal and strong analyst support. The stock shows solid fundamentals with Q2 2026 EPS beating estimates at $3.06 versus $2.65 expected, revenue growth trending upward from $85.21B in 2025 to $91.4B projected for 2026, and improving net income margins. Recent corporate developments include strategic hires and dividend declarations, while institutional sentiment remains positive with 59% buy ratings.

The outlook for C remains favorable with a consensus price target of $154.38 offering 12% upside potential. Key opportunities include continued earnings growth and efficiency gains from the transformation plan. Risks include volatile cash flows from operations and elevated debt levels, though the current valuation at P/E 14.63 appears reasonable relative to historical performance.

ThredUp Inc

ThredUp (TDUP) trades at $3.08, down 4.64% amid a bearish technical signal. The company reported Q2 2026 revenue growth of 16.9% to $90.8 million but missed EPS estimates and cut full-year revenue guidance, triggering a sharp stock decline. Despite a high gross margin of 79.52%, the firm remains unprofitable with a net income margin of -6.65%. Analyst consensus is positive with 57% buy ratings, but recent news highlights shareholder investigations and promotional headwinds.

The outlook is clouded by near-term execution risks and persistent losses, though long-term potential exists if the company can leverage its asset-light model and AI tools to achieve profitability. Key risks include competitive pressures, macroeconomic sensitivity, and the need to improve cost management. Investors should weigh analyst optimism against the company's challenging path to sustained earnings.

About Citigroup Inc.

Citigroup Inc. is a diversified financial services holding company that provides a broad range of financial services to consumer and corporate customers. The Company services include investment banking, retail brokerage, corporate banking, and cash management products and services. Citigroup serves customers globally.

About ThredUp Inc

ThredUp Inc is an online resale platform for women and kids apparel, shoes, and accessories. It generates revenue from items that are sold to buyers through the website, mobile app, and RaaS partners.
